Torta Paradiso

The iconic dessert of Pavia's tradition

The Torta Paradiso is one of the most iconic desserts of the Pavia province, celebrated for its simplicity, softness, and irresistible aroma. Its history is tied to the city of Pavia, where it was created in the 19th century by the renowned pastry chef Enrico Vigoni. To this day, this cake remains a symbol of local excellence, delighting palates with its genuine goodness.

The origins

It is said that Enrico Vigoni perfected an old recipe to create the Torta Paradiso in his workshop in Pavia around 1878. Its lightness and delicate flavor quickly made it famous, earning the name "heavenly cake." The Vigoni Pastry Shop is still considered the home of this dessert.

The simplicity of the ingredients

The Torta Paradiso is made with a few high-quality ingredients: butter, sugar, eggs, flour, potato starch, and lemon zest. The secret to its success lies in the careful preparation and the use of fresh, top-notch ingredients, which give the cake its soft texture and enveloping flavor.

A versatile dessert

The Torta Paradiso is perfect for any occasion: ideal for breakfast or an afternoon snack, perhaps paired with tea or coffee, but also as a dessert, served with a dusting of powdered sugar or alongside chantilly cream. Its simplicity makes it a favorite for everyone, young and old alike.
